Cooper Lomaz have an excellent opportunity for a Junior Software Engineer working with Control Systems near Brentwood. This role is offering clear progression, huge amounts of external training support and interesting cutting edge projects. This role will support an existing team and the development and integration of storage management control systems, human-machine interfaces (HMI) and integration of Electronic Control Units (ECUs).
Applicants will have experience in PLC programming languages (IEC 61131-3 Standard) or other relevant languages used in embedded systems development such as C / C++ and ideally experience in Matlab and Simulink. Any exposure commercially or academically in design and development of industrial, marine or automotive control systems and testing of Controllers or PLCs is preferable.
Within this new role on a day to day basis you will be assisting with the creation and maintenance of documentation necessary for control system definition and development. You will produce detailed documentation for field support and maintenance of these control systems and collaborate closely with cross-functional teams including, Principal Engineers and Electrical Engineers/Designers to ensure seamless integration of Controls into the overall system architecture. The appointed candidate will support the system design, process simulation, and implementation of control algorithms, communication protocols, and safety features to optimize the performance, efficiency, and safety of the systems. You will troubleshoot and debug hardware and software issues in control systems, utilising diagnostic tools and methods to achieve reliable system performance.
